Eden McCain is a former neighbor of Chandra Suresh.
Character History
Don't Look Back
Eden runs into Chandra's son Mohinder Suresh after his encounter with the exterminator in the hallway outside of Chandra's appartment in New York. Eden is eager to assist Mohinder with investigating his father's theories, and the two of them become friends.
Eden discovers the portable hard drive in the lizard Mohinder's terrarium.
One Giant Leap
Eden continues to help Mohinder with his research while he stays in his father's old apartment. After Mohinder discovers his father's hidden journal, the two of them travel to an apartment listed under the name Sylar.
Better Halves
When Mohinder decides to go back to Madras, India to scatter his father's ashes and return to his old life, Eden kisses him in an effort to convince him to return.
Shortly after Mohinder leaves, Eden calls Mr. Bennet to update him on what she has learned, that Peter Petrelli may have the power of flight, and that there may also be "somebody who can stop time". When she asks what to do about the "precog", Mr. Bennet tells her to "bring him in", and Eden later shows up at Isaac's studio.
